Barom Kagyu
The Barom Kagyu lineage ('ba' rom bka' brgyud) was established by Barom Darma Wangchuk (’ba’ rom dar ma dbang phyug, (1127-1199). It was continued mainly as a family lineage. One of its famous early masters was the “Protector of Beings” Tishi Repa (’gro mgon ti shri ras pa).
